summaryrefslogtreecommitdiff
path: root/docs/narr/i18n.rst
diff options
context:
space:
mode:
authorMichael Merickel <michael@merickel.org>2014-11-17 02:27:03 -0600
committerMichael Merickel <michael@merickel.org>2014-11-17 02:27:03 -0600
commit5d0b1beaf3b09045fd3dd71244938ee6e391ebf3 (patch)
tree2fd3a374d4c937184497e5589bcf93391833949a /docs/narr/i18n.rst
parent650d3d5fa383d89a3b28029162d6ef4d58be3da1 (diff)
parentc0f1fc8d31df45371d5ae6689d3e0a39c058c3ac (diff)
downloadpyramid-5d0b1beaf3b09045fd3dd71244938ee6e391ebf3.tar.gz
pyramid-5d0b1beaf3b09045fd3dd71244938ee6e391ebf3.tar.bz2
pyramid-5d0b1beaf3b09045fd3dd71244938ee6e391ebf3.zip
Merge branch 'master' into feature.override-asset-with-absolute-path
Diffstat (limited to 'docs/narr/i18n.rst')
-rw-r--r--docs/narr/i18n.rst10
1 files changed, 6 insertions, 4 deletions
diff --git a/docs/narr/i18n.rst b/docs/narr/i18n.rst
index 95f663584..3c804a158 100644
--- a/docs/narr/i18n.rst
+++ b/docs/narr/i18n.rst
@@ -354,7 +354,7 @@ command from Gettext:
$ mkdir -p es/LC_MESSAGES
$ msginit -l es -o es/LC_MESSAGES/myapplication.po
-This will create a new the message catalog ``.po`` file will in:
+This will create a new message catalog ``.po`` file in:
``myapplication/locale/es/LC_MESSAGES/myapplication.po``.
@@ -792,9 +792,11 @@ Then as a part of the code of a custom :term:`locale negotiator`:
.. code-block:: python
:linenos:
- from pyramid.threadlocal import get_current_registry
- settings = get_current_registry().settings
- languages = settings['available_languages'].split()
+ from pyramid.settings import aslist
+
+ def my_locale_negotiator(request):
+ languages = aslist(request.registry.settings['available_languages'])
+ # ...
This is only a suggestion. You can create your own "available
languages" configuration scheme as necessary.